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06043847753 47 49268 30194000501 54013445
58912546751 630 9354
58912546751 630 9354
432 177927898 28 6900 58981
All about undefined
Interested in learning more?
58912546751 630 9354
432 177927898 28 6900 58981
See more
799627715 74189218977 273397
99808 7207 28960726
See more
022 2488243734
7834316398 116 897 607 23384863
See more